About the family


Moeharig is a truly versatile sans serif font family designed to elevate your projects with elegance and precision. Featuring 27 unique styles, Moeharig covers basic, 3D extrude, and slant variations, each available in nine different weights, ranging from thin to black. Whether you're crafting sleek branding, editorial layouts, or dynamic digital content, Moeharig offers the flexibility and power to bring your creative vision to life.

The 3D extrude option adds striking depth, while the slant styles infuse a sense of motion and energy into your designs. Each character in Moeharig is carefully crafted to exude modern sophistication, ensuring that your work stands out with a professional and contemporary flair.

Designers: Teuku Muhammad Zaki

Publisher: Zaki Creative

Foundry: Zaki Creative

Design Owner: Zaki Creative

MyFonts debut: Feb 17, 2025
